To connect your CD player to an external speaker, you'll need to understand the type of connection it uses and whether your speakers are compatible. Most modern CD players use digital optical connections (TOSLINK) or analog RCA connections. If your CD player has a digital optical output, you can connect it directly to a home theater system or an amplifier with an optical input. On the other hand, if it has RCA outputs, you'll need to check if your speakers have corresponding inputs.If your speakers do not have built-in digital or analog inputs, you may need to use an external audio receiver or amplifier that can connect both your CD player and speakers. This setup allows for a cleaner sound and greater control over volume levels. When selecting the right equipment, ensure it matches the specifications of your CD player and speakers. This will guarantee optimal performance and prevent any compatibility issues.
